#!/bin/bash set -eo pipefail display_and_run() { echo "***" "$@" eval $(printf '%q ' "$@") } # reset workdir to state from git (to remove possible rewritten dependencies) display_and_run git reset --hard # Fmt check echo "*** go fmt ./..." find . -name '*.go' -not -path "./vendor/*" -exec gofmt -l {} + > go-fmt.out if [[ -s go-fmt.out ]]; then echo "ERROR: some files not gofmt'ed:" cat go-fmt.out exit 1 fi # Environment echo "*** Setting up test environment" if [[ "$TRAVIS_OS_NAME" == "linux" ]]; then if [[ "$TRAVIS_SUDO" == true ]]; then # Ensure that IPv6 is enabled. # While this is unsupported by TravisCI, it still works for localhost. sudo sysctl -w net.ipv6.conf.lo.disable_ipv6=0 sudo sysctl -w net.ipv6.conf.default.disable_ipv6=0 sudo sysctl -w net.ipv6.conf.all.disable_ipv6=0 fi else # OSX has a default file limit of 256, for some tests we need a # maximum of 8192. ulimit -Sn 8192 fi : "${BUILD_DEPTYPE:=gx}" case $BUILD_DEPTYPE in gx) echo "*** Installing gx" display_and_run go get github.com/whyrusleeping/gx display_and_run go get github.com/whyrusleeping/gx-go export GO111MODULE=off echo "*** Installing gx deps and rewriting" display_and_run gx install --nofancy display_and_run gx-go rw ;; gomod) export GO111MODULE=on ;; *) echo "Unknown dependency build type: $BUILD_DEPTYPE" exit 2 ;; esac list_buildable() { go list -f '{{if (len .GoFiles)}}{{.ImportPath}} {{if .Module}}{{.Module.Dir}}{{else}}{{.Dir}}{{end}}{{end}}' ./... | grep -v /vendor/ } build_all() { # Make sure everything can compile since some package may not have tests # Note: that "go build ./..." will fail if some packages have only # tests (will get "no buildable Go source files" error) so we # have to do this the hard way. list_buildable | while read -r pkg dir; do echo '*** go build' "$pkg" ( cd "$dir" buildmode=archive if [[ "$(go list -f '{{.Name}}')" == "main" ]]; then # plugin works even when a "main" function is missing. buildmode=plugin fi go build -buildmode=$buildmode -o /dev/null "$pkg" ) done } list_testable() { go list -f '{{if or (len .TestGoFiles) (len .XTestGoFiles)}}{{.ImportPath}}{{end}}' ./... | grep -v /vendor/ || true } # Test if [[ "$TRAVIS_OS_NAME" == "linux" ]]; then # build all packages in the repo build_all list_testable > packages-with-tests # Run tests with coverage report in each packages that has tests if [[ -s packages-with-tests ]]; then while read -r pkg; do profile="coverage.$(echo "$pkg" | md5sum | head -c 16).txt" display_and_run go test -v $GOTFLAGS -coverprofile="$profile" -covermode=atomic "$pkg" done < packages-with-tests # Doesn't count as a failure. echo "*** Processing coverage report" bash <(curl -s https://codecov.io/bash) || echo "Uploading to codecov failed" else echo "*** No tests!!!" fi else build_all display_and_run go test -v $GOTFLAGS ./... fi
